Tourist amenities to increase in Gaya | Patna News – Times of India



Gaya: Union micro, small and medium enterprises (MSME) minister and Hindustani Awaam Morcha-Secular (HAM-S) founder, Jitan Ram Manjhi, who arrived here on Friday morning from New Delhi, reiterated his claim of putting his best efforts for development of amenities for tourists visiting twin cities of Gaya and Bodh Gaya.
Talking to media persons here, Manjhi said, “I have already brought to the notice of PM Narendra Modi what is required for the development of Gaya.I had raised the issues of airport, Falgu river and Vishnupad temple during the election rally addressed by the PM at Gandhi Maidan on April 16 also. I will put best efforts to start cargo service from Gaya airport, connect Falgu river in Gaya with rivers like Sone to ensure availability of water in it throughout the year.” He also said that initiatives will be taken to give facelift to historical Gandhi Maidan for benefit of morning walkers and augmenting facilities for the pilgrims visiting Gaya to perform pinddaan.
Pointing towards misappropriation of funds worth crores of rupees in the name of beautification of Gandhi Maidan, he said that ‘zero tolerance’ will be maintained against corruption in the implementation of development projects.
Commenting on law and order issue raised by the opposition, Manjhi said, “The way government in Bihar functioned before 2005, RJD chief Lalu Prasad and Opposition leader Tejashwi Prasad Yadav have no right to talk about law and order. Things have changed and now action is being taken after any occurrence.”
